[quote=Anonymous]I was white-blonde as a kid, light blonde in high school, started darkening a bit in college. It would bleach out a lot in the summers at my lifeguarding job, and eventually the roots, while still definitely blonde, were dark enough that the contrast with the summery bits made it look like was in desperate need of a salon visit. I started using a semipermanent color on it when I was in grad school, just so it wouldn't look like I colored it when I went back to school and the roots grew in. Now, in my 40s, it's probably a very dark blonde, but whenever I've tried to move closer to my current "real" color, I find it's too drab and makes me look old and tired. I've settled on coloring it back to the light blonde I had in high school, which works much better with my eyebrows and skin tone.[/quote]
